Create a link for use in stdout. Supported terminals. For unsupported terminals, by default the link will be printed as plain text with a space separator: My website https://sindresorhus.com . text Type: string Text to linkify. url Type: string URL to link to. options Type: object fallback Type: function boolean Override the default fallback. The function receives the text and url as parameters and is expected to return a string. If set to false , the text will be returned as-is when a terminal is unsupported. terminalLink.isSupported Type: boolean Check whether the terminal's stdout supports links. Prefer just using the default fallback or the fallback option whenever possible. terminalLink.stderr(text, url, options?) Create a link for use in stderr. Same arguments as terminalLink() . terminalLink.stderr.isSupported Type: boolean Check whether the terminal's stderr supports links. Prefer just using the default fallback or the fallback option whenever possible.
